Black Crusade (role-playing game)

Black Crusade is a tabletop role-playing game published by Fantasy Flight Games in 2011, as part of their Warhammer 40,000 role-playing game line. Unlike other games in the line, which focus on characters aligned with the Imperium of Man, Black Crusade allows players to take on the roles of Chaos Space Marines and other servants of the Ruinous Powers, actively working against the Imperium.

The game uses a modified version of the Warhammer 40,000 Roleplay system, also found in Dark Heresy, Rogue Trader, Deathwatch, and Only War. This system is a percentile-based skill system, where players roll a d100 and attempt to roll under a skill's value.

The core gameplay revolves around pursuing personal agendas and seeking the favor of the Chaos Gods (Khorne, Nurgle, Tzeentch, and Slaanesh), or possibly carving out their own independent destinies. Characters progress by gaining experience and acquiring new skills, talents, and equipment, ultimately becoming powerful agents of Chaos.

The game's setting primarily takes place within the Screaming Vortex, a region of warped space bordering the Eye of Terror, a massive warp rift in the galaxy. This area serves as a staging ground for incursions into the Imperium and a battleground for rival Chaos factions. Black Crusade provides a unique perspective on the Warhammer 40,000 universe, exploring the motivations and activities of those who have embraced the power of Chaos.

Supplements for the game expanded upon the core rules and setting, introducing new archetypes, powers, and threats.
